Detailed Guide
Each person takes 1 US-quart (950 ml) size freezer bag and writes their name on it using a permanent marker.
Add two eggs to each freezer bag. , Add 1 tablespoon (14.8 ml) of each of your desired omelette ingredients. , Seal the bag up tightly, making sure most of the air is out.
Shake the contents of the bag repeatedly until the eggs and ingredients are well incorporated. , Add the bags to a large pot of boiling water.
Make sure the plastic is completely submerged and not touching the hot metal on the sides.
Boil for 13-15 minutes.
Remove the bags and allow them to cool.
Slide the cooked omelette onto a plate.
Repeat as many times as necessary and enjoy!
